CHAMBERS OF COMMERCE.

CONGRESS AT PERTH. Press Association—Electric Telegraph—Copyright PERTH, Friday. At the Chambers of Commerce Congress, resolutions were carried in favour of strong action being taken against sneak -thieving in shops, placing postal, telegraphic and telephonic communication under non-political and practical business control, making smoking in ships' holds a criminal offence, and daily wireless reports of the movements of ships.
